1. Ashwagandha

Originating from ancient Indian Ayurvedic medicine, Ashwagandha is often referred to as the "Prince of Herbs." Its roots and berries have been used for over 3,000 years to treat a variety of conditions.

Benefits:

  • Stress Reduction: Ashwagandha is known to reduce cortisol levels, the body's primary stress hormone. By doing so, it helps alleviate anxiety and stress-related disorders.
  • Improved Cognitive Function: Some studies suggest that Ashwagandha can enhance memory, focus, and task performance.
  • Enhanced Stamina: It can boost endurance, making it a favorite among athletes.

2. L-Theanine

Found primarily in tea leaves, L-Theanine is an amino acid that offers a plethora of benefits.

Benefits:

  • Promotes Relaxation: L-Theanine induces a relaxed state without causing drowsiness. It's the reason why tea, despite containing caffeine, is calming.
  • Improves Sleep Quality: By promoting relaxation, L-Theanine can lead to better, more restful sleep.
  • Enhances Cognitive Performance: When combined with caffeine, L-Theanine can improve attention and reaction times.

3. Rhodiola Rosea

A herb that grows in the cold, mountainous regions of Europe and Asia, Rhodiola Rosea has been a staple in traditional medicine for centuries.

Benefits:

  • Fights Fatigue: Rhodiola Rosea can increase energy levels and reduce symptoms of fatigue.
  • Enhances Brain Function: It can improve various aspects of cognitive function, including memory, attention, and mood.
  • Boosts Physical Performance: Traditionally used by athletes, Rhodiola can improve endurance and strength.

4. L-Tyrosine

An amino acid produced by the body, L-Tyrosine plays a crucial role in producing neurotransmitters that influence mood.

Benefits:

  • Improves Mood: By influencing the production of dopamine and norepinephrine, L-Tyrosine can elevate mood and combat depression.
  • Reduces Stress: In stressful situations, L-Tyrosine can reduce the adverse effects of stress on cognitive function.
  • Enhances Mental Performance: It can improve cognitive flexibility, allowing the brain to switch between tasks more efficiently.
